Padua Playwrights Presents DADDYO DIES WELL, 4/2-5/22
by Nicole Rosky
- Mar 23, 2011
Padua Playwrights presents the world premiere of DaddyO Dies Well, written and directed by legendary poet-playwright Murray Mednick. A deeply lyrical and darkly comic meditation on the sacred and profane that is the fifth installment in Mednick's eight-play 'Gary Plays' cycle, DaddyO Dies Well will run April 2 through May 22 at the Electric Lodge in Venice.

Urban Stages to present MUSICAL LEGENDS 2/24-3/13
by Gabrielle Sierra
- Jan 26, 2011
Urban Stages (Frances Hill, Artistic Director) is proud to present MUSICAL LEGENDS, a series of four unique, self-contained theatrical tributes, each celebrating the music and life of one of the following legends: Pearl Bailey, Kaye Ballard, Marlene Dietrich, and Nat 'King' Cole at Urban Stages (259 West 30th Street) from February 24 - March 13, 2011.
